<br /> <br /> <br />ADDENDUM 1 <br />Contract 22396-00472aoc-019 <br />The following addendum shall included into the Contract Documents associated with Contract <br />Number 22396-004-72XX-019 (note: modifications will be in bold underlined italics). <br />1) Replace item 2.4.A located in Section 6.0 of the Specifications, Subsection 02200, page <br />6-6 with the following: <br />A. Cement-grout shall consist of a commercially available sand and cement mixture <br />with a minimum compressive strength of 4.000 nsi at 28 days. <br />2) Replace item 3.3.B.31ocated in Section 6.0 of the Specifications, Subsection 02200, page <br />6-8 with the following: <br />3. Alternatively, where acceptable rock is not available, or where directed by the <br />RESIDENT PROJECT REPRESENTATIVE, asoil-cement mixture may be used. <br />The soil cement will consist of on-site soil and portland cement in a ratio of 20:1 <br />(20 units of soil to 1 unit of cement). The on-site materials used as fill must be <br />well-graded, and approved by the RESIDENT PROJECT REPRESENTATIVE. <br />Thev may not be acidic or toxic in nature. Soil materials and portland cement <br />shall be thoroughly blended by mechanical means prior to placement. This may <br />be done by machine or by hand. The entire length of the backfill except for the <br />last 3 feet shall be composed of soil-cement materials. The last 3 feet shall be <br />composed of backfill materials suitable for plant growth. <br />3) Replace item 3.3.C.21ocated in Section 6.0 of the Specifications, Subsection 02200, page <br />6-9 with the following: <br />2. Concrete shall be proportioned and mixed to produce a minimum compressive <br />strength of 4.000 nsi at 28 days. <br />4) Replace item 3.S.D.1 located in Section 6.0 of the Specifications, Subsection 02200, <br />page 6-12 with the following: <br />1. Cast-in-place concrete bulkhead shall have a minimum thickness of 24 inches or <br />as directed by the RESIDENT PROJECT REPRESENTATIVE. <br />
